mirror of
https://github.com/vishapoberon/compiler.git
synced 2026-04-06 18:02:25 +00:00
added ReadByte wrapper for compatibility with latest NW Oberon system
Former-commit-id: 0b2f1902ef
This commit is contained in:
parent
011aedbab1
commit
7a1dd40a64
10 changed files with 42 additions and 2 deletions
|
|
@ -372,6 +372,11 @@ END ;
|
||||||
r.res := 0; r.eof := FALSE
|
r.res := 0; r.eof := FALSE
|
||||||
END ReadBytes;
|
END ReadBytes;
|
||||||
|
|
||||||
|
PROCEDURE ReadByte* (VAR r : Rider; VAR x : ARRAY OF SYSTEM.BYTE);
|
||||||
|
BEGIN
|
||||||
|
ReadBytes(r, x, 1);
|
||||||
|
END ReadByte;
|
||||||
|
|
||||||
PROCEDURE Base* (VAR r: Rider): File;
|
PROCEDURE Base* (VAR r: Rider): File;
|
||||||
BEGIN RETURN r.buf.f
|
BEGIN RETURN r.buf.f
|
||||||
END Base;
|
END Base;
|
||||||
|
|
|
||||||
|
|
@ -371,6 +371,11 @@ END ;
|
||||||
r.res := 0; r.eof := FALSE
|
r.res := 0; r.eof := FALSE
|
||||||
END ReadBytes;
|
END ReadBytes;
|
||||||
|
|
||||||
|
PROCEDURE ReadByte* (VAR r : Rider; VAR x : ARRAY OF SYSTEM.BYTE);
|
||||||
|
BEGIN
|
||||||
|
ReadBytes(r, x, 1);
|
||||||
|
END ReadByte;
|
||||||
|
|
||||||
PROCEDURE Base* (VAR r: Rider): File;
|
PROCEDURE Base* (VAR r: Rider): File;
|
||||||
BEGIN RETURN r.buf.f
|
BEGIN RETURN r.buf.f
|
||||||
END Base;
|
END Base;
|
||||||
|
|
|
||||||
|
|
@ -372,6 +372,11 @@ END ;
|
||||||
r.res := 0; r.eof := FALSE
|
r.res := 0; r.eof := FALSE
|
||||||
END ReadBytes;
|
END ReadBytes;
|
||||||
|
|
||||||
|
PROCEDURE ReadByte* (VAR r : Rider; VAR x : ARRAY OF SYSTEM.BYTE);
|
||||||
|
BEGIN
|
||||||
|
ReadBytes(r, x, 1);
|
||||||
|
END ReadByte;
|
||||||
|
|
||||||
PROCEDURE Base* (VAR r: Rider): File;
|
PROCEDURE Base* (VAR r: Rider): File;
|
||||||
BEGIN RETURN r.buf.f
|
BEGIN RETURN r.buf.f
|
||||||
END Base;
|
END Base;
|
||||||
|
|
|
||||||
|
|
@ -371,6 +371,11 @@ END ;
|
||||||
r.res := 0; r.eof := FALSE
|
r.res := 0; r.eof := FALSE
|
||||||
END ReadBytes;
|
END ReadBytes;
|
||||||
|
|
||||||
|
PROCEDURE ReadByte* (VAR r : Rider; VAR x : ARRAY OF SYSTEM.BYTE);
|
||||||
|
BEGIN
|
||||||
|
ReadBytes(r, x, 1);
|
||||||
|
END ReadByte;
|
||||||
|
|
||||||
PROCEDURE Base* (VAR r: Rider): File;
|
PROCEDURE Base* (VAR r: Rider): File;
|
||||||
BEGIN RETURN r.buf.f
|
BEGIN RETURN r.buf.f
|
||||||
END Base;
|
END Base;
|
||||||
|
|
|
||||||
|
|
@ -372,6 +372,11 @@ END ;
|
||||||
r.res := 0; r.eof := FALSE
|
r.res := 0; r.eof := FALSE
|
||||||
END ReadBytes;
|
END ReadBytes;
|
||||||
|
|
||||||
|
PROCEDURE ReadByte* (VAR r : Rider; VAR x : ARRAY OF SYSTEM.BYTE);
|
||||||
|
BEGIN
|
||||||
|
ReadBytes(r, x, 1);
|
||||||
|
END ReadByte;
|
||||||
|
|
||||||
PROCEDURE Base* (VAR r: Rider): File;
|
PROCEDURE Base* (VAR r: Rider): File;
|
||||||
BEGIN RETURN r.buf.f
|
BEGIN RETURN r.buf.f
|
||||||
END Base;
|
END Base;
|
||||||
|
|
|
||||||
|
|
@ -371,6 +371,11 @@ END ;
|
||||||
r.res := 0; r.eof := FALSE
|
r.res := 0; r.eof := FALSE
|
||||||
END ReadBytes;
|
END ReadBytes;
|
||||||
|
|
||||||
|
PROCEDURE ReadByte* (VAR r : Rider; VAR x : ARRAY OF SYSTEM.BYTE);
|
||||||
|
BEGIN
|
||||||
|
ReadBytes(r, x, 1);
|
||||||
|
END ReadByte;
|
||||||
|
|
||||||
PROCEDURE Base* (VAR r: Rider): File;
|
PROCEDURE Base* (VAR r: Rider): File;
|
||||||
BEGIN RETURN r.buf.f
|
BEGIN RETURN r.buf.f
|
||||||
END Base;
|
END Base;
|
||||||
|
|
|
||||||
|
|
@ -372,6 +372,11 @@ END ;
|
||||||
r.res := 0; r.eof := FALSE
|
r.res := 0; r.eof := FALSE
|
||||||
END ReadBytes;
|
END ReadBytes;
|
||||||
|
|
||||||
|
PROCEDURE ReadByte* (VAR r : Rider; VAR x : ARRAY OF SYSTEM.BYTE);
|
||||||
|
BEGIN
|
||||||
|
ReadBytes(r, x, 1);
|
||||||
|
END ReadByte;
|
||||||
|
|
||||||
PROCEDURE Base* (VAR r: Rider): File;
|
PROCEDURE Base* (VAR r: Rider): File;
|
||||||
BEGIN RETURN r.buf.f
|
BEGIN RETURN r.buf.f
|
||||||
END Base;
|
END Base;
|
||||||
|
|
|
||||||
|
|
@ -371,6 +371,11 @@ END ;
|
||||||
r.res := 0; r.eof := FALSE
|
r.res := 0; r.eof := FALSE
|
||||||
END ReadBytes;
|
END ReadBytes;
|
||||||
|
|
||||||
|
PROCEDURE ReadByte* (VAR r : Rider; VAR x : ARRAY OF SYSTEM.BYTE);
|
||||||
|
BEGIN
|
||||||
|
ReadBytes(r, x, 1);
|
||||||
|
END ReadByte;
|
||||||
|
|
||||||
PROCEDURE Base* (VAR r: Rider): File;
|
PROCEDURE Base* (VAR r: Rider): File;
|
||||||
BEGIN RETURN r.buf.f
|
BEGIN RETURN r.buf.f
|
||||||
END Base;
|
END Base;
|
||||||
|
|
|
||||||
|
|
@ -1 +1 @@
|
||||||
8419554a07e6b9fb5fa1b56e1e153fc4662c6d9a
|
52363208815ce01643c02a26ecbdd964dae40104
|
||||||
|
|
@ -1 +1 @@
|
||||||
8419554a07e6b9fb5fa1b56e1e153fc4662c6d9a
|
52363208815ce01643c02a26ecbdd964dae40104
|
||||||
Loading…
Add table
Add a link
Reference in a new issue